Poler is fascinating: Their stuff is very fashionable, their skate team includes Arto Saari and Grant Taylor, and they make camping goods. Sleep-outside products.
It took only about a year for the tiny brand from Portland to become standard issue with surfers, skaters, snowboarders, and anyone hip pitching tents. Founder Benji Wagner’s apparent genius has been to make Poler gear fit in with a youth that wears Huf instead of North Face. “The reality is surfing, skateboarding — they’re not sports, you know?” says Benji. “What’s different is the culture. It’s about embracing that vibe we all know.”
Benji’s roots are skate and cinematography, so Poler marries that scene with his love of the outdoors. Naturally, surfers have caught on too. “We’ve definitely had good reactions, and we’re going to have a surf team by summer,” says Benji.
